Smart Climate Sensors
Smart climate sensing units have reinvented the efficiency of contemporary watering systems by changing sprinkling routines based on real-time ecological data. These sensors check variables such as temperature, moisture, wind speed, and solar radiation, enabling systems to respond dynamically to transforming climate conditions. By integrating this data, smart sensors can optimize water use, reducing waste and making sure that landscapes obtain the proper amount of wetness. This technology not just conserves water yet additionally promotes much healthier plant growth by protecting against overwatering or underwatering. In addition, the automation offered by clever climate sensors enhances customer convenience, as landscaping companies and property owners can depend on specific watering routines without hand-operated treatment. In general, these technologies represent a substantial development in sustainable watering methods.

Soil Dampness Sensors
Dirt moisture sensors play a vital duty in modern-day irrigation systems, providing real-time data that improves water efficiency. These devices measure the volumetric water content in the soil, permitting specific assessments of moisture levels. By integrating dirt dampness sensing units right into watering systems, individuals can prevent overwatering or underwatering, inevitably promoting healthier plant growth and conserving water resources.The sensors transfer data to controllers, which can readjust watering routines based upon existing dirt conditions. This data-driven approach decreases water waste and assurances that plants get the ideal amount of moisture. In addition, soil dampness sensing units can be helpful in different agricultural setups, from home gardens to large ranches. The implementation of these sensing units adds to sustainable techniques by supporting responsible water use and lowering environmental influence. In general, the incorporation of dirt moisture sensors notes a substantial innovation in accomplishing reliable irrigation systems.
